Zenith > E-mail : cbarnak@xxxxxxxxxxxxx > > -----------Original Customer Enquiry------------ > Received Date : 12/16/2005 14:04:49 > The type of inquiry : Customer Service > Product/Model number : TV/H27D46DT > > > Hello, My name is Chris Barnak and I work for the Electronics repair > department at Norfolk Public Schools. I have on my work bench right now > a model H27D46DT presentation series Zenith television. All I need is > the CRT socket, part # 76-3394-01 I called parts and they said it was no > longer available. So I said how about the whole CRT circuit board (p# > 009-02097) which includes the CRT socket. Again I was told it was no > longer available and there are no substitutes. So here I sit with a 2001 > model set that we paid $800 for (with scan card) and is only 4 years old > and can't get the part I need to fix it. We have bought Zenith sets > since 1998 and have more than a couple of hundred in our schools, > including the new flat screen model H32G48S. I thought you we supposed > to be able to supply us parts for at least 7 years ? Now I find I can't > get a $10.00 part for a 4 year old $800 dollar set !!!! I called you > technical support and they say they I MAY be able to get it if I ordered > the whole Small Signal Board about $300.00 but that was a maybe. This is > not the first time I've had problems with support of your "Presentation > Televisions" and I am tired of having to go through this every time. > Just thought I would let you know of my total dissatisfaction with your > support. By the way, here is a tip for you and your so called tech > support group. Part number 6871VSMW20A which is on back order will work > with this TV. But I had to go through my own research and > experimentation with the 2001 and the 2004 models to find out this.
